揭秘区块链应用程序的开发者:谁在推动这场数

时间:2025-12-21 07:20:16

主页 > 数据资讯 >

              <big dir="eppgq9"></big><style id="kno53u"></style><time date-time="7_2lg4"></time><big draggable="eo0iim"></big><kbd date-time="jr6rr6"></kbd><ins dropzone="9w6h4o"></ins><abbr dir="w3ev4w"></abbr><em lang="h0ewii"></em><area lang="c5hs1u"></area><del lang="4vtvqy"></del><strong dropzone="v38eza"></strong><ol id="_4svi5"></ol><tt lang="6y0dkw"></tt><time dir="y6dkx3"></time><strong id="e17ula"></strong><map lang="k05vwp"></map><kbd lang="gloi4s"></kbd><sub dir="pr_5c4"></sub><ol draggable="7q5t2j"></ol><dfn dropzone="orl8mz"></dfn><ol date-time="0_f4_f"></ol><address id="t3df3q"></address><address dropzone="dzjyn9"></address><em dropzone="kqz8vx"></em><style lang="x4xdxn"></style><abbr date-time="nzknmb"></abbr><address draggable="5j_oan"></address><legend date-time="9jtwx1"></legend><code id="9woqfx"></code><style date-time="zzl9im"></style><noframes id="lao0p7">

              区块链技术的迅猛发展,带来了无数新的应用程序,这些应用程序不仅改变了我们的生活方式,也推动了各行各业的变革。然而,许多人可能会问:这些区块链应用程序到底是谁开发的?在本文中,我们将深入探讨区块链应用程序的开发者,了解他们的背景、技能,以及他们在这一领域的角色。

              一、区块链技术的兴起

              区块链技术是一种去中心化的交易记录方式,最早在中本聪发布比特币白皮书时被引入。随着比特币的普及,区块链技术逐渐吸引了无数开发者和企业的注意力。这种技术的去中心化特点使其在安全性、透明度和效率上具有巨大潜力,因此越来越多的开发者开始投身于这一领域,创建各式各样的区块链应用程序。

              二、区块链应用程序的类型

              区块链应用程序可以分为多种类型,包括但不限于:金融应用、供应链管理、身份验证、智能合约等等。在金融领域,开发者们创造了许多去中心化金融(DeFi)应用,让用户可以在没有中介的情况下进行交易。在供应链管理中,区块链应用则确保了商品从生产到销售的透明可追溯性。而身份验证领域的应用则致力于提高个人信息的安全性和隐私保护。

              三、区块链开发者的背景和技能

              参与区块链应用程序开发的开发者通常具有相对浓厚的技术背景。他们往往是计算机科学、软件工程、信息技术等专业的毕业生,具备扎实的编程能力。常用的编程语言包括Solidity(用于以太坊智能合约)、JavaScript、Python、以及C 等。此外,他们还需具备对区块链架构及其工作原理的深刻理解。

              除了技术能力,区块链开发者还需要具备良好的问题解决能力和创新思维,因为区块链技术的发展仍然处于快速变化中,开发者需要根据市场需求不断调整和改进他们的应用程序。在这个过程中,与团队成员的合作和沟通能力也显得至关重要,因为区块链项目往往需要跨专业的协作。

              四、区块链开发者的参与途径

              很多区块链开发者是通过自己学习或参与开源项目,逐步进入这一领域的。例如,GitHub等开源平台上有许多区块链项目,开发者可以通过贡献代码来提升自己的技能。此外,许多教育机构和在线平台也提供区块链相关的课程,帮助新手快速上手。

              五、区块链开发者的工作环境

              大多数区块链开发者所工作的环境往往比较灵活,不同于传统企业的固守模式。许多公司采取远程工作的方式,这种工作形式对于全球化的团队尤其有效。开发者可以在不同的地点共同协作,交流区块链技术上的新发现与挑战。

              六、区块链开发者对未来的展望

              随着区块链技术的进一步成熟,开发者们对未来充满期待。他们相信,区块链不仅会在金融领域带来革命性的变化,未来将在更多的行业中发挥作用,例如医疗、教育、房地产等。现代区块链开发者也在积极探索与其他新兴技术(如人工智能、物联网)的结合,以扩大其应用范围。

              七、可能相关的问题

              区块链技术的安全性如何保障?

              区块链的安全性是其最重要的特性之一,开发者们在创建应用程序时,会考虑多种因素来保障安全。然而,加密货币及其他区块链应用曾经遭受过攻击导致了大量的资金损失。那么,如何保障区块链技术的安全性呢?

              首先,区块链的去中心化特性使得攻击者很难控制整个网络。因为在区块链网络中,每个节点都保存着完整的交易记录,攻击者若想要篡改数据,必须同时控制超过51%的节点,这在技术和经济上都是相当困难的。其次,区块链技术经常使用加密算法来确保数据的安全,交易记录在链上是不可更改的,这保护了用户的资产不被篡改。

              然而,尽管区块链平台本身具有较强的安全性,但应用程序的安全性依赖于开发者的编程能力和对安全问题的重视。这就要求开发者在设计和开发时要注重代码审查、漏洞检测以及测试,确保应用程序在上线前没有安全隐患。

              区块链技术如何影响传统行业?

              区块链技术的迅猛发展正在逐步渗透到各个传统行业,改变了以往的商业模式和工作流程。许多传统行业在面临新技术的冲击时,开始重视区块链的独特优势。从金融到供应链,从医疗到教育,各大行业都在尝试利用区块链技术来提高效率、降低成本。

              在金融领域,区块链的去中心化金融(DeFi)模式让消费者得以在没有中介机构的情况下进行交易、借贷、投资等活动。这种模式不仅降低了交易成本,也提高了交易的透明度。而在供应链管理中,区块链可有效提供产品来源信息,确保商品从制造商到消费者的整个过程都是可追溯的,进而避免假冒和欺诈现象。

              此外,区块链技术在医疗领域的应用也有着广阔的前景。它可以将患者的敏感数据存储在一个安全和透明的环境中,确保数据的隐私和安全,同时可以让各方迅速获取所需的信息。这种模式有助于提高医疗服务的质量和效率。

              未来区块链开发者需要具备哪些新技能?

              随着区块链技术的发展,市场对于开发者的需求也在不断变化。未来的区块链开发者需要具备一系列新的技能,以适应更为复杂的技术环境。例如,懂得如何将区块链与人工智能、物联网等新兴技术结合是非常重要的。这样的结合可以创造出更为强大的应用程序,从而推动行业的全面革新。

              其次,区块链生态系统的日益扩大,呼唤着开放式的API开发能力。开发者需掌握如何创建接口,以便不同的区块链应用程序能够有效协作。而对区块链网络性能的能力也是未来开发者必须掌握的技能之一,许多面临高吞吐量的应用场景需要诸如共识机制、延迟等技术参数。

              总结来看,区块链技术的迅猛发展为开发者提供了广阔的平台,参与其中不仅需要扎实的技术基础,还需与时俱进,拓宽知识面。这不仅是机遇,也是挑战。站在时代潮头,区块链开发者们奋发图强,推动着人类社会的数字文明进程。